Explore the fascinating history and cultural significance of ""Drinks of the World"" by James Mew and John Ashton. This meticulously prepared print edition delves into a wide array of beverages, both alcoholic and non-alcoholic, offering a captivating glimpse into the drinks that have quenched thirsts and shaped traditions across the globe.

Journey through world cultures as you uncover the origins, preparation, and social customs surrounding diverse drinks. From ancient recipes to time-honored brewing methods, this book presents a rich tapestry of food history centered around the universal appeal of beverages. Discover the agricultural and culinary practices that have given rise to the drinks we know and love. ""Drinks of the World"" is a timeless exploration of a subject that connects us all.
